From The Collaborative International Dictionary of English v.0.48 [gcide]:

  Tottle \Tot"tle\ (t[o^]t"t'l), v. i. [imp. & p. p. {Tottled}
     (t[o^]t"t'ld); p. pr. & vb. n. {Tottling} (t[o^]t"tl[i^]ng).]
     [See {Toddle}, {Totter}.]
     To walk in a wavering, unsteady manner; to toddle; to topple.
     [Colloq.]
     [1913 Webster]
